Coventry Lake Community Rowing Named a USRowing Open Doors Program Recipient

Coventry Lake Community Rowing is proud to share that we have been selected as a USRowing Open Doors Program recipient. The Open Doors initiative supports rowing organizations that are actively working to reduce barriers to participation and create welcoming, inclusive pathways into the sport.
